I am having the same issue. I have tried removing form UE for Pennsylvania but it tells me it is coming from my Federal. So I went to Federal form 2106 and tried deleting that one again I don't have a W-2 and I don't have employee expenses
but when removing the forms I still am unable to e-file because it tells me I need to fill in the UE form. HELP
To get rid of the message about PA Schedule UE, please follow these steps:
1. Delete Form 2106 on your federal return (if you haven''t already).
2. Open your PA return.

You can check that federal Form 2106 and PA Schedule UE are not part of the return by going into Forms Mode. If they appear in the list of forms you can delete them.
